I agree that maximum tent populism is the way ahead, but is it best to have the centralizing principle be what we're against? It seems like this could easily be re-framed to espouse a centralizing principle being for candid, open communication. If we frame it by what we're against, current institutions, then that invites those under the tent that may be inclined to use similar tactics if they had the power to do so. A commitment to open and candid communication de-facto puts you against current institutions for the reasons you describe and allows us to rally around a principle that is generally popular and positive, as opposed to being explicitly antagonistic.
